This antitrust lawsuit alleges a nationwide conspiracy by CWT and its members to limit the production of raw farm milk by prematurely slaughtering cows, in order to illegally increase the price of milk and other fresh milk products. Defendants deny any wrongdoing or liability for the claims alleged.

Bloomberg article for context.
IF: you were a resident of at least one of these states during at least part of 2003 to the present: Arizona, California, the District of Columbia, Kansas, Massachusetts, Michigan, Missouri, Nebraska, Nevada, New Hampshire, Oregon, South Dakota, Tennessee, Vermont, West Virginia, or Wisconsin.
AND IF: you purchased milk or fresh milk products, including cream, half & half, yogurt, cottage cheese, cream cheese, or sour cream. (For your own use and not for resale)
THEN YOU: are an eligible complainant in this class action lawsuit.
